Depending on the depth of the bottom shoe, you could have either our Series 351 or Series 390. Please confirm which is closer; you'll have to measure your bottom shoe. 

Can you just confirm the length of the metal channel? It should end on a full inch. If it is 24-1/4" long, it will have to be specially made. 

Finally, please tell me what that stamp reads. It's a little too faded and I can't make it out. If you can't read it either, please tell me the exact weight of the sash down to the ounce. That will allow us to calculate the proper spring strength.

Balances can be complicated, I'm afraid. These are pretty delicate counter balance systems whose springs are calibrated to support specific weights. These aren't just a one-and-done kind of setup. Not only that, but it seems that whoever installed your window used a special 1/4" length. Most balances aren't made that way. I've asked you to confirm just in case. I want to be 100% sure we get you the right hardware.

As for the sash weight, we can usually use the stamp to determine what spring strength calibration you have. However like I mentioned, yours is too faded to make out. I just can't read it. If you can't tell us what your stamp reads, you need to remove the sash from the window and place it on a scale to tell us its exact weight. Any common bathroom scale should do.

I also still need you to confirm whether you have the Series 351 or Series 390. The only difference is the size of the bottom shoe.
